Manchester United Gear Up for Premier League Opener Away at Hull City
Manchester United are set to travel to Hull City on Saturday lunchtime for their opening fixture of the Premier League season.

Manchester United will begin their 2026/27 Premier League campaign with an away trip to newly-promoted Hull City on Saturday lunchtime.
Michael Carrick's side travel to the MKM Stadium for a 12:30pm kick-off on August 22, with United looking to make a strong start to the new season.
The fixture comes after United completed their pre-season preparations with a 4-2 defeat against AC Milan, and Carrick now has several fitness decisions to make before selecting his first Premier League starting XI of the campaign.
Manchester United Injury Latest
United's preparations have been complicated by a number of injury concerns.
Benjamin Sesko has been recovering from a shin problem which disrupted his pre-season involvement, leaving the striker's availability for the opening weekend under scrutiny.
Matthijs de Ligt has also been dealing with an injury issue ahead of the new campaign, while Mason Mount has been recovering from a foot problem.
United have also had concerns surrounding Manuel Ugarte, while Lisandro Martinez and Kobbie Mainoo have had disrupted preparations following their involvement at the World Cup.
There has at least been encouragement surrounding Martinez. The Argentine returned to United's pre-season camp after suffering a thigh problem during the World Cup final and was able to feature from the bench against AC Milan.
Mainoo and Marcus Rashford also returned to action against Milan, giving Carrick further options ahead of the trip to Hull.
Carrick Faces Opening-Day Selection Decisions
The injury situation could have a significant influence on Carrick's starting XI, particularly if Sesko is not considered ready to start.
Bryan Mbeumo provides another option through the middle, while Matheus Cunha, Amad and captain Bruno Fernandes give United several possibilities across the attacking positions.
New midfield additions Youri Tielemans and Andrey Santos could also be in contention after both featured during pre-season.
United will nevertheless be expected to approach the opening fixture targeting all three points against a Hull side returning to the Premier League after securing promotion last season.
